Understanding Hand Rankings and Starting Hands
Before diving into the more complex aspects of online poker, it is essential to have a firm grasp of hand rankings, as this forms the foundation of all poker variants. The standard hierarchy, from highest to lowest, begins with the royal flush (ace, king, queen, jack, ten of the same suit of clothes), followed by a unbowed gush, quatern of a kind, full domiciliate, flush, consecutive, three of a kind, two pair, one pair, and finally the excellent card. Beginners often find it helpful to memorise this order before playing, as it dictates the strength of your hand in every round. Equally important is discernment which starting hands are worth playing. In Texas Hold’em, for instance, premium hands the like pocket aces, kings, queens, and ace-king suited are strong and should be raised pre-flop. Conversely, weak hands such as 2-7 offsuit or 3-8 offsuit are best folded to avoid costly mistakes. Position at the felt also plays a crucial role; being in late position allows you to see how opponents act before you make a determination, giving you a strategic reward. By combining knowledge of hand rankings with smart starting hand selection, you can significantly improve your chances of winning, whether you are playing in a cash game or a tournament.
Cash Games vs Tournaments: Key Differences
When exploring online poker, you will quickly encounter two primary formats: cash games and tournaments. Cash games, often called ring games, affect playing with real money chips that feature actual hard cash value. You can fall in or leave a cash game selection at any time, and blinds remain fixed, making the pace consistent. This format suits players who prefer a steady, low-risk draw close where bankroll management is straightforward. In contrast, tournaments require a fixed buy-in and involve a set figure of players competing for a prize pool that grows as more players register. The blinds increase at fixture intervals, forcing action and eventually eliminating players until one remains. Tournaments offer the temptingness of large payouts for a small accounting entry fee, but they demand patience and adaptability due to the escalating blind structure. Sit-and-go tournaments are smaller, usually with 6 to 9 players, and start as soon as the table is full. Multi-table tournaments, or MTTS, can have hundreds or even thousands of participants, with late registration allowing players to join after the commence. Understanding these differences is crucial for choosing the format that aligns with your playing style and goals.
Variants of Poker and Video Poker Options
While Texas Hold’em dominates the online poker landscape, other variants offer unique challenges and opportunities. Omaha is similar to Hold’em but with four hole cards instead of two, and players must use exactly two of them along with triplet community cards to make a hand. This leads to more action and bigger pots, as hands are in the main stronger.

What is the difference between a poker competition and a cash game?
In a tournament, you pay a fixed buy-in for a mark number of chips and play until one player wins all chips; prizes are awarded based on finishing positions. In a cash game, chips stand for real money, you can get together or leave at any time, and each helping hand is played for its own stakes.
How do online poker rooms piece of work?
Online poker rooms are digital platforms where players connect from anywhere to play poker against each other. They offer various game selection types, stakes, and tournaments, using random number generators to ensure fair dealing.

What are the introductory paw rankings in poker?
From highest to lowest: Royal Flush, Straight Flush, Four of a Kind, Full House, Even out, Straight, Three of a Kind, Two Pair, One Pair, High Card. Understanding these is essential for wise which hands win.
What is video poker and how does it differ from live poker?
Video poker is a single-player electronic game where you assay to make the best poker hand from cards dealt by a machine; it’s based on chance and simple strategy, unlike live poker which involves multiple opponents and bluffing.
What should a beginner know before playing online poker?
Commence by learning mitt rankings and staple strategies for your chosen data format, like tight-aggressive play. Use low-stakes tables or free games to practice, and e’er manage your money responsibly.
